I bought two covers eight months ago, well aware that the warranty would be next to meaningless, but I couldn't find any other covers that were close to fitting my old Tropitone furniture without being way too big, so I figured that at least these might last for three years. For the most part, the covers have served well, though in light of other reviews I've tried to baby them as much as possible. But yesterday, fearing a rainshower followed by dust, I put this cover on our table+chairs, then attempted to snug the fit by tightening the draw cord that runs around the entire bottom hem. Unbelievably, the cord broke! Did a squirrel chew on it, or what? Nope, turns out that a second pull caused it to break again -- both sides! In fact, I easily broke the cord twice more with mere finger strength. This cord has hardly been out in the sun, but it obviously has not only no UV protection but no quality whatsoever. I've had kite string that was stronger than this. Clearly, KoverRoos compromised on quality here, and now I'll have the annoying task of threading 20' of a new and decent cord through the hem.
